From ed4ec255443cd8f2c4bb25d3ba12c4311537cf61 Mon Sep 17 00:00:00 2001 From: Elvis Pranskevichus Date: Fri, 25 Mar 2022 17:15:23 -0700 Subject: immutables v0.17 Fixes ===== * Add missing name in table [project] in 'pyproject.toml'. (#78) (by @mvaled in 80b537f7 for #78) --- .github/workflows/release-trigger.yml | 25 ------------------------- .github/workflows/release.yml | 8 ++++---- 2 files changed, 4 insertions(+), 29 deletions(-) delete mode 100644 .github/workflows/release-trigger.yml (limited to '.github') diff --git a/.github/workflows/release-trigger.yml b/.github/workflows/release-trigger.yml deleted file mode 100644 index 101406a..0000000 --- a/.github/workflows/release-trigger.yml +++ /dev/null @@ -1,25 +0,0 @@ -name: Trigger Release - -on: - pull_request_review: - types: [submitted] - -jobs: - check-review: - runs-on: ubuntu-latest - steps: - - name: Validate release PR - uses: edgedb/action-release/validate-pr@master - id: release - continue-on-error: true - with: - github_token: ${{ secrets.RELEASE_BOT_GITHUB_TOKEN }} - version_file: immutables/_version.py - version_line_pattern: | - __version__\s*=\s*(?:['"])([[:PEP440:]])(?:['"]) - - name: Trigger release - uses: edgedb/action-release/trigger@master - if: steps.release.outputs.version != 0 - with: - github_token: ${{ secrets.RELEASE_BOT_GITHUB_TOKEN }} - release_validation_check: "validate-release-request" diff --git a/.github/workflows/release.yml b/.github/workflows/release.yml index fb948c2..b83b778 100644 --- a/.github/workflows/release.yml +++ b/.github/workflows/release.yml @@ -19,6 +19,8 @@ jobs: with: github_token: ${{ secrets.RELEASE_BOT_GITHUB_TOKEN }} version_file: immutables/_version.py + require_team: Release Managers + require_approval: no version_line_pattern: | __version__\s*=\s*(?:['"])([[:PEP440:]])(?:['"]) @@ -87,13 +89,11 @@ jobs: with: platforms: arm64 - - uses: pypa/cibuildwheel@v2.0.1 + - uses: pypa/cibuildwheel@v2.3.1 env: CIBW_BUILD_VERBOSITY: 1 - CIBW_BUILD: "cp36-* cp37-* cp38-* cp39-*" + CIBW_BUILD: "cp36-* cp37-* cp38-* cp39-* cp310-*" CIBW_ARCHS: ${{ matrix.cibw_arch }} - CIBW_MANYLINUX_X86_64_IMAGE: quay.io/pypa/manylinux1_x86_64 - CIBW_MANYLINUX_I686_IMAGE: quay.io/pypa/manylinux1_i686 CIBW_SKIP: "pp*" CIBW_TEST_EXTRAS: "test" CIBW_TEST_COMMAND: "cd .. && python {project}/tests/__init__.py" -- cgit v1.2.3